  • Frederick C. Macey

    Started in the aircraft industry in 1954 as an apprentice at Folland Aircraft Ltd. In England, working on the Folland Gnat. Moved to Beagle in 1961 as an aerodynamicist on the B-206. Moved to DeHavilland Canada, in Toronto, in 1963 as aerodynamicist on the Turbo Beaver, Twin Otter and Buffalo. Moved to Lockheed-Georgia Co., Marietta, GA as aerodynamicist on the C-5 in 1965 and remained with Lockheed for the next 35 years, moving to Marketing in 1967 and assisting in such programs as L-500, L-400, and C-130 through to the J-version.
